I accidentally didn't save a document that needed saving. My Autocad 2019 is set up to autosave every 10 minutes. I need to recover the file that was last autosaved. However, when I migrated my settings from an old computer to the one I am on now, I brought the autosave file path as well. The autosave file path does not exist on my new computer. Where have all my files been autosaving or how do I find out?

Type OPTIONS, go to the Files tab and expand Automatic Save File Location.
HI @Anonymous,
Autosave is not intended to be used as backup. It will save drawings that have modifications within the specified time period but will be removed it you perform a Save, Saveas, QSave, ETC.
